Coming home, going down the interstate from a city 40 miles away, I was cruising at 75mph. All of a sudden, OD kicked out and back in. It continued to do this for the next 15 miles where I got off. Check fluids, 1 qt low while still in the safe area. Checked in neutral. I noticed the voltage would fluctuate between the 2 normal lines. It sometimes kicked out when hitting a bump. Didn't matter the throttle position or speed, it would go in and out at random. Sometimes I could pull a hill accelerating, sometimes I would go 45mph for 2-3 miles. I think the AC was also doing this but it is cool here and I got cold quick.

I get home, add a quart of fluid so it was at the full mark. I go for a quick drive. I start accelerating from 30mph to 60mph. It shifts like normal and holds 60 for a quarter mile. Then it goes out completely for the 6-7 mile ride home.

Fluid is a mix of ATF and tractor fluid. I did notice on the couple hills I was able to accelerate, OD felt weaker than normal. Fluid looked ok but it is dusk here and I don't trust my eyes in dim light.

Also in its last 150k miles, it has not had a rebuild. I have had it for 30k miles, the owner before had it for 120k miles. The owner before him never mentioned a rebuild.

PCM, Crank sensor? OD gone? I will get my fluke from work and OHM out what I can.

Put on my TPS delete. No change so its not the TPS.

Truck is charging at the high line of normal range lines. It does it occasionally.

Found this. I'm going to splice it and shrink wrap it. Hopefully this is the issue.

That rubbed through wire did it. I cut, spliced, shrink wrapped, and rerouted the OD wires and can now hit 100mph quite reliably.
